Good morning all

I'm struggling with creating simple dynamic links in a report. All I want to
do is pull that path and the text to display from a field in my database.

Here's the steps I'm taking that are not working.

1. Adding a Label element to my report. name: lblDirectory
2. setting the Caption to "My Document"
3. setting the Hyperlink Address to doc_Directory (which is the field in my
query that contain the path to the document I want linked too)

the links are not populated with the path. Iinfact, I can't get the data to
display at all when using Labels. I can if I use Text Boxes but then I don't
have the Hyperlink attribute available.

So, my question is, how do I create dynamic hyperlinks in Access Reports??

Bill
 
Reports are used to publish information. They don't have any click events so
hyperlinks are not functional.
